在数字化浪潮席卷全球的今天,企业数字化转型已成为推动业务创新的重要手段。在这个过程中,如何确保技术架构的稳定性和业务系统的可靠性,成为了企业关注的焦点。SkyWalking作为一款开源分布式追踪系统,凭借其强大的功能,助力企业实现数字化转型,加速业务创新。
一、SkyWalking简介
SkyWalking是一款由Apache软件基金会孵化出来的开源分布式追踪系统。它能够帮助企业快速定位系统性能瓶颈,解决业务问题,优化技术架构。SkyWalking具有以下特点:
全链路追踪:SkyWalking支持全链路追踪,从客户端到服务端,从数据库到缓存,从消息队列到外部API,都能实现实时追踪。
可视化界面:SkyWalking提供丰富的可视化界面,用户可以直观地了解业务流程、系统性能和资源消耗。
丰富的分析功能:SkyWalking支持多种分析维度,如服务调用关系、响应时间、错误率等,帮助用户快速定位问题。
高性能:SkyWalking采用轻量级架构,能够适应大规模分布式系统的需求。
易于集成:SkyWalking支持多种编程语言和框架,如Java、Python、Go等,易于与企业现有系统集成。
二、SkyWalking助力企业数字化转型
- 优化技术架构
在数字化转型过程中,企业需要不断优化技术架构,提高系统性能。SkyWalking能够帮助企业实现以下几点:
(1)定位性能瓶颈:通过全链路追踪,SkyWalking能够帮助用户发现系统中的性能瓶颈,从而有针对性地进行优化。
(2)资源优化:SkyWalking支持资源监控,帮助企业了解资源消耗情况,合理分配资源。
(3)技术选型:SkyWalking支持多种技术栈,帮助企业选择适合自身业务的技术架构。
- 提高业务稳定性
在数字化转型过程中,业务稳定性是企业关注的重点。SkyWalking能够帮助企业实现以下目标:
(1)故障定位:SkyWalking能够快速定位故障点,提高故障处理效率。
(2)业务监控:SkyWalking提供丰富的监控指标,帮助企业实时了解业务运行状况。
(3)故障预防:通过分析历史数据,SkyWalking能够预测潜在故障,提前采取措施。
- 加速业务创新
在数字化转型过程中,企业需要不断推出新的业务功能,以满足市场需求。SkyWalking能够帮助企业实现以下目标:
(1)快速迭代:SkyWalking支持快速定位问题,帮助企业缩短开发周期。
(2)技术选型:SkyWalking支持多种技术栈,帮助企业选择适合新业务的技术架构。
(3)数据驱动:SkyWalking提供丰富的数据分析功能,帮助企业根据数据优化业务流程。
三、总结
SkyWalking作为一款开源分布式追踪系统,凭借其强大的功能,助力企业实现数字化转型,加速业务创新。在数字化时代,企业应充分利用SkyWalking等先进技术,优化技术架构,提高业务稳定性,为用户提供优质的服务。